bolt

他動詞自動詞[C/U] 両方
複数形: bolts過去形: bolted過去分詞: bolted現在分詞: bolting

The word evokes a sudden, explosive release of energy. Whether it is a horse fleeing or a flash of lightning, there is a sense of instantaneous, uncontrollable speed. It suggests a sharp break from a previous state of stillness or stability.

Countable when referring to individual hardware items or flashes of lightning. Uncountable when referring to the action of bolting a door.

意味

他動詞
[something]

To fasten or secure something with a metal pin.

"The contractor bolted the beams to the foundation."

自動詞
[someone]

To suddenly run away in fear or excitement.

"The horse bolted when the gun went off."

他動詞
[something]

To eat food very quickly without chewing.

"The hungry child bolted his breakfast."

名詞

A sliding metal bar used to lock a door.

"He slid the bolt into place to secure the entrance."

名詞

A flash of lightning.

"A sudden bolt of lightning struck the old oak tree."

名詞

A threaded metal pin used with a nut.

"I need a ten millimeter bolt to fix the chair."
